Transaction 28949aa727ae04ec156eee4285c3ba9c77fda52ce9f1dc16c6b15e9073fc7f73
1 Input
2 Outputs
- 28949aa727ae04ec156eee4285c3ba9c77fda52ce9f1dc16c6b15e9073fc7f73:0
- 28949aa727ae04ec156eee4285c3ba9c77fda52ce9f1dc16c6b15e9073fc7f73:1
value 25937800
address 38jRFTFxRq5hjgQyRmjqyFTpGzHGNK917s
value 521500
address 3M2idYKWuQiGPWHeZbYcoSF4DmXProvhJ1